Visual Synonyms
 

Related Translator

Definition of sabaton

Save this image.
Generating Visual Synonyms...
please wait..
Please Wait..
sabaton

noun (n)

  • armor plate that protects the foot; consists of mail with a solid toe and heel (noun.artifact)
    Synonym: solleret
    source: wordnet30

Visual Synonyms (Thesaurus)

noun

Images of sabaton


Link to this page